In the digital age, cryptocurrencies have gained immense popularity as a secure and decentralized form of currency. Bitcoin, being the first and most widely recognized cryptocurrency, has attracted millions of users worldwide. However, the process of creating a Bitcoin wallet has always been a topic of concern for many users, especially those who prefer privacy and anonymity. This is where the concept of a Bitcoin wallet no ID needed comes into play. In this article, we will explore the benefits and features of such wallets, and why they are becoming increasingly popular among cryptocurrency enthusiasts.
What is a Bitcoin wallet no ID needed?
A Bitcoin wallet no ID needed is a digital wallet that allows users to store, send, and receive Bitcoin without the need to provide any personal identification information. Unlike traditional wallets that require users to undergo a Know Your Customer (KYC) process, these wallets offer a higher level of privacy and security. By not requiring any personal information, these wallets ensure that users' identities remain anonymous, thereby protecting them from potential cyber threats and data breaches.

How to create a Bitcoin wallet no ID needed
Creating a Bitcoin wallet no ID needed is a straightforward process. Here are the steps you can follow:
1. Choose a wallet provider: There are several wallet providers that offer Bitcoin wallets no ID needed. Research and select a reputable provider that suits your needs.
2. Download the wallet: Once you have chosen a provider, download the wallet software or mobile app from their website or app store.
3. Create a wallet: Open the wallet and follow the instructions to create a new wallet. You will be prompted to generate a private key and a public address. Make sure to keep these details secure and do not share them with anyone.
4. Start using your wallet: Once your wallet is set up, you can start sending, receiving, and storing Bitcoin. Simply use your public address to receive payments and share it with others who wish to send you Bitcoin.
